Understanding Home Purchase Loans

A home purchase loan is a type of mortgage designed specifically to help you buy a home. These loans come in various forms, including fixed-rate mortgages, adjustable-rate mortgages (ARMs), and government-insured loans (FHA, VA). Familiarizing yourself with these options can help you choose the best fit for your financial situation and long-term goals.

Determine Your Budget

Before applying for a home purchase loan, it’s crucial to assess your financial health and determine how much you can afford. Consider factors such as:

  • Your monthly income
  • Debt-to-income ratio
  • Down payment savings
  • Additional costs (closing costs, moving expenses, and maintenance)

Utilizing an online mortgage calculator can provide a clearer picture of your budget and help set realistic expectations.

Get Pre-Approved

Obtaining pre-approval for a mortgage is a vital step in the home buying process. A pre-approval gives you a conditional commitment from a lender regarding the loan amount you qualify for. This not only streamlines the buying process but also enhances your credibility as a serious buyer when making offers on properties in New York.

Finalize Your Loan

After your offer is accepted, the next step is to finalize your home purchase loan. Be prepared to provide additional documentation to your lender, such as:

  • Proof of income
  • Credit history
  • Tax returns
  • Asset information

Ensure you communicate with your lender regularly to navigate the underwriting process smoothly. Once approved, you’ll receive a loan estimate detailing all terms, conditions, and associated costs.

Close the Deal

The closing process is the final step in securing your new home. During this stage, you will review and sign numerous documents, pay closing costs, and officially transfer ownership of the property. Your lender will provide you with a closing disclosure at least three days before closing, so take time to review it carefully.
